クライアントがサーバーに位置データを送信し、サーバーがそれらをデータベースに保存し、サイトユーザーにクライアントの位置フリートの位置を表示してレポートを提供するクライアントサーバーGPS追跡アプリケーションを作成したいと思います。
このアプリケーションでは、どの方法を使用できるかわかりません。クライアントアプリケーションはAndroidアプリで、サーバーアプリケーションはWebベースのアプリケーションです。
クライアントからサーバーにデータを送信する方法:
1)クライアントでWebサービスを使用し、Webサービスを使用してサーバーにデータを送信します
。2)クライアントアプリケーションでMQTTを使用し、MQTTでデータを送信します。
Webサービスがそのデータをサーバーに送信するときにXMLを使用する場合、データが少なく、これによりデータサイズが大きくなる可能性があるため、最初の方法では!位置データを取得するためのWebサーバーは、最初にそれらを解凍し、サーバーリソースを使用できるWebサービスパッケージから位置データを取得する必要があります!。しかし、方法2は、位置データをサーバーに直接送信しますが、実装とエンコードは困難です。
このアプリケーションで使用するためにあなたが提供する方法はどれですか?
もう1つの懸念は、このアプリケーションをiphoneのような他のクライアント側プラットフォーム用にスケーリングしたい場合、上記の方法のどれが最適かということです。
1051 次